
Samuel Kalu will receive tactical instructions from a new coach at Girondin Bordeaux after Portuguese tactician Portugal’s Paulo Sousa was named coach of the club for the next four seasons reports Completesports.com.
Sousa succeeds Brazilian Ricardo, who was dismissed by Girondins Bordeaux the club announced.
The Portuguese gaffer will be the third coach of the team this season after Uruguayan coach Gustavo Poyet left the team early in the season.
Éric Bedouet was in charge of the team when they drew 1-1 away to AS Monaco in Saturday’s Ligue 1 clash at the Louis stadium.
Kalu came on for François Kamano in the 61st minute of the encounter. The game was Kalu’s 19th league game of the season. The former Gent star has scored three goals and provided two assists.
Jimmy Briand struck in the 65th minute to cancel out Radamel Falcao’s 48th-minute opener, denying the principality side their third win in four games.
Girondin Bordeaux are 13th in the Ligue 1 standings ten points off an Europa League spot. They face Rennes in their next Ligue 1 league game.
Sousa previously coached Queens Park Rangers, Swansea and Leicester City, Videoton, Maccabi Tel Aviv, Basel and Fiorentina before his last experience with Tianjin Tianhai in China.
